On April 07 2011 18:04 Umpteen wrote:
It's great to see people putting in so much effort

Hope it's ok if I give some feedback on the first video:

- Because you can't rewind to focus on the important bits when you're casting live play, it can be useful to prepare the viewer in advance so he knows what he's looking for, what it is you're trying to teach him, and what isn't part of the lesson. So, for instance, you could have paused the game right at the start and said:

Show nested quote +
"Ok, in this game I'm going to be making three barracks, two with techlabs and one with a reactor. I'm going to research concussive shells and stim, I'm going to make a substantial marine/marauder force, and I'm going to push out, pressure my opponent and expand when stim finishes. Is all this a good idea? That's something we're going to worry about in a later video - for now we're just going to focus on executing our build mechanically well, which means constantly building SCVs, getting our buildings down on time, never getting supply blocked, and being able to produce constantly out of our barracks. If we can do all that, and our money stays low, that's an indication that our build is a pretty good one. I'm also going to be setting up hotkeys so that I can switch between my scouting SCV, my army, my barracks and my command centre without needing to use the mouse."


If you do something along those lines, your viewers can recognise everything as it happens and slot it into the plan you've laid out for them, rather than frantically trying to absorb everything on the fly.

- You talk very quickly, to the point that your words ran together a few times. I think this is mostly because you have a lot of knowledge and were trying to provide helpful commentary on literally everything that happened in the game rather than concentrating on the lesson at hand. If I'm learning to time my buildings and avoid getting supply blocked, I don't need to know that master-level players won't let me see their scouting overlord - I mean, I do need to know that eventually but it's part of a different lesson.

Please don't take this criticism the wrong way; I thought there was a lot of good stuff in there and it bodes well for future episodes. I just think they would benefit from slightly cleaner, less cluttered presentation.

Very cool! I showed it to my bronze-level friend and he enjoys them so far.

One small thing to consider is that in a video emphasizing mechanics, your mechanics were kinda subpar. You didn't use hotkeys for tech lab, stim, didn't rally your workers after they finished building, didn't shift-click workers when you selected too many for the refinery, etc. Not the biggest deal, but a player who doesn't know these things may be content just to copy what you're doing.

On April 07 2011 10:49 Turgid wrote:
Cheese defense and matchup-specific scouting guides would probably help a lot of people.


Cheese defense is usually nullified by having good macro since the cheesy leagues are usually the lower league. Lower league cheeses tend to come very late or not perfectly timed so with good macro you usually have more than necessary to defend the cheesy even if you dont scout. Of course it varies between the cheese but in general this is how it is from what i have seem

I am a Zerg player at the almost master league I go about 30% vs master league players and play them every now and again.

I only watched the second video, because I was figuring it would apply to me more, all I saw was really poor 1 base play that only works vs Zerg because you can deny overlord scouts so easily, which your bad opponent didn't even try. No offense but you killed 20+ drones with a very poor 1 base timing attack, all he needed was a second queen at his nat and you would have done NO damage.

Also vs a 1 basing terran who you can't scout it's common to make extra queens incase of banshees, they tank lots of hits so they work well vs any other Terran 1 base all in as well. I think you should redo the video vs a competent opponent, maybe a close game which you lose and go over what were good decisions, what could be better decisions and how your thinking was correct/incorrect at the time. Because all I saw was hurr durr hellions, omg they killed 20 drones, so now I made this key decision (do whatever I want because I already won with my 500 mineral investment) to win this game.

As a side note I feel like your mech build's expansion timings are way off, but I don't main terran so maybe I'm wrong.
